Hidden Virginia Mountain Villages That Make For A Perfect Weekend Escape
Virginia’s mountain regions hold some of the most charming and peaceful villages you’ll ever discover. Tucked away from busy city life, these hidden gems offer breathtaking scenery, friendly locals, and a chance to slow down and recharge.
Whether you’re craving outdoor adventures, cozy cafes, or simply a quiet retreat surrounded by nature, these mountain villages deliver unforgettable weekend experiences that will leave you refreshed and inspired.
1. Abingdon

Nestled in the heart of the Blue Ridge Mountains, Abingdon welcomes visitors with its beautifully preserved historic brick buildings and thriving arts community. Walking through downtown feels like stepping back in time, with each storefront telling its own unique story.
Art lovers will appreciate the numerous galleries showcasing local talent, while theater enthusiasts can catch world-class performances at the famous Barter Theatre. The town earned its reputation as Virginia’s first cultural hub for good reason.
Beyond the arts, you’ll find cozy restaurants serving Southern comfort food and inviting shops perfect for browsing. The surrounding mountain trails offer peaceful hikes with stunning views that make every step worthwhile.
2. Floyd

If you’re searching for a town where music fills the air and creativity thrives, Floyd delivers exactly that experience. Every Friday night, locals and visitors gather for bluegrass jams that transform the entire downtown into one big celebration of mountain music.
Main Street bursts with personality through its rainbow of colorful storefronts housing quirky shops, artisan studios, and farm-to-table restaurants. Artists from across the region call Floyd home, bringing an infectious energy that makes everyone feel welcome.
The surrounding countryside offers gorgeous hiking trails and scenic drives that showcase Virginia’s natural beauty. Whether you’re tapping your feet to live music or exploring mountain roads, Floyd guarantees an authentic Appalachian experience.
3. Monterey

Located in Highland County, Monterey offers something increasingly rare in our fast-paced world: genuine peace and quiet. Rolling hills surround this tiny village, creating landscapes so beautiful they seem almost painted.
The town’s unhurried pace encourages visitors to actually relax rather than rush from one attraction to another. Local shops offer handmade crafts and regional products that reflect the area’s agricultural heritage and artistic spirit.
Outdoor enthusiasts will love exploring the nearby trails that wind through pristine forests and open meadows. Spring brings spectacular wildflower displays, while fall transforms the mountains into a brilliant tapestry of reds and golds that photographers dream about.
4. Hot Springs

Hot Springs has been Virginia’s premier relaxation destination since the 1700s, when people first discovered its naturally heated mineral waters. The famous Homestead Resort anchors the town, offering luxurious spa treatments that have attracted visitors for generations.
Historic bathhouses still operate today, allowing you to soak in the same warm springs that once welcomed Thomas Jefferson himself. The mineral-rich waters are believed to have therapeutic properties that soothe tired muscles and calm busy minds.
Beyond the spas, the village offers charming local eateries and beautiful mountain scenery perfect for afternoon strolls. Whether you’re seeking pampering or simple mountain tranquility, Hot Springs provides both in abundance.
5. Buchanan

Buchanan’s claim to fame is its impressive 366-foot pedestrian suspension bridge that gracefully spans the James River below. Standing on this swaying bridge offers thrilling views of rushing water and surrounding mountains that make your heart race just a little.
The town perfectly blends river recreation with mountain access, giving outdoor lovers the best of both worlds. Kayakers and fishermen enjoy the James River’s gentle currents, while hikers can tackle nearby trails leading to spectacular overlooks.
Downtown features several antique shops and local cafes where friendly owners remember your name after just one visit. The combination of natural beauty and small-town hospitality creates an atmosphere that keeps visitors returning year after year.
6. Lexington

History comes alive in Lexington, where cobblestone streets and stately brick buildings transport you straight into Virginia’s fascinating past. Two prestigious universities call this town home, bringing youthful energy to complement its rich historical heritage.
You can tour the homes of Robert E. Lee and Stonewall Jackson, visit fascinating museums, or simply wander streets lined with independent bookstores and cozy cafes. The presence of college students ensures a vibrant cultural scene with theater performances, concerts, and art exhibitions happening regularly.
Surrounding mountains provide endless outdoor opportunities, from hiking the nearby Blue Ridge Parkway to exploring hidden waterfalls. Lexington masterfully combines intellectual stimulation with natural beauty, creating a weekend destination that feeds both mind and soul.
7. Clifton Forge

Once a booming railroad hub, Clifton Forge now offers visitors a fascinating glimpse into Virginia’s industrial heritage. The beautifully restored C&O Railway Heritage Center showcases the town’s golden age when steam locomotives ruled these mountain passes.
Downtown buildings display impressive Victorian architecture that railroad money built during more prosperous times. Today, local entrepreneurs have transformed these historic structures into unique shops, galleries, and restaurants that honor the past while embracing the future.
The surrounding Alleghany Highlands provide spectacular scenery and outdoor recreation opportunities that rival any mountain destination. Clifton Forge proves that even towns with industrial roots can offer peaceful escapes when surrounded by Virginia’s magnificent mountains.
8. Warm Springs

Did you know Thomas Jefferson himself soaked in Warm Springs’ historic bathhouses back in 1818? These octagonal wooden structures still stand today, offering the same soothing warm mineral waters that attracted America’s founding fathers centuries ago.
The village maintains an old-world charm that feels wonderfully authentic rather than manufactured for tourists. Simple country stores and local inns provide everything you need without the commercialization that ruins so many mountain destinations.
Surrounding forests and streams create a naturally peaceful environment perfect for disconnecting from technology and reconnecting with nature. The combination of historic bathing traditions and unspoiled mountain beauty makes Warm Springs feel like discovering a well-kept secret.
9. Goshen

Goshen sits at the gateway to one of Virginia’s most spectacular natural wonders: Goshen Pass. This dramatic mountain gorge carved by the Maury River creates scenery so stunning that famous Virginia Military Institute professor Matthew Fontaine Maury requested his ashes be scattered there.
The tiny village itself offers basic services and a genuine rural mountain atmosphere that hasn’t changed much in decades. Local residents wave from their porches, and conversations at the general store still revolve around weather and community news.
Outdoor adventurers flock here for world-class rock climbing, kayaking, and hiking opportunities that challenge and reward in equal measure. Goshen proves you don’t need fancy restaurants or boutique hotels to create memorable weekend experiences.
10. Orkney Springs

Orkney Springs once rivaled Hot Springs as Virginia’s premier mountain resort destination during the Victorian era. Though its grand hotel days have passed, the village retains a haunting beauty that appeals to history buffs and nature lovers alike.
The remaining historic structures whisper stories of elegant ladies and gentlemen who once vacationed here seeking the healing powers of natural springs. Today, the Shrine Mont conference center occupies much of the old resort grounds, welcoming religious retreats and summer camps.
Hiking trails wind through peaceful forests where deer graze at dawn and dusk. The combination of faded grandeur and natural serenity creates an atmosphere unlike any other Virginia mountain village you’ll discover.
11. Vesuvius

Blink and you might miss Vesuvius, but that would be a mistake worth correcting immediately. This tiny crossroads community serves as an ideal base camp for exploring some of Virginia’s finest mountain wilderness areas.
What Vesuvius lacks in size, it makes up for in convenient access to spectacular natural attractions. The Blue Ridge Parkway passes nearby, while trails leading to Crabtree Falls and other scenic destinations start just minutes away.
A small country store provides basic supplies and local wisdom about the best hiking routes and fishing spots. The village’s simplicity and authenticity offer a refreshing contrast to more developed mountain towns, reminding visitors that sometimes less really is more when seeking peaceful weekend retreats.
12. Sperryville

Artists and craftspeople have transformed Sperryville into a thriving creative community that punches well above its tiny population. Galleries showcasing everything from pottery to paintings line the main road, while working studios invite visitors to watch artisans practicing their crafts.
The village sits at the entrance to Skyline Drive, making it a perfect stopping point before or after exploring Shenandoah National Park. Local restaurants serve farm-to-table cuisine using ingredients sourced from surrounding valleys and hillsides.
Antique shops overflow with treasures waiting to be discovered, and friendly shop owners love sharing stories about their most interesting finds. Sperryville’s combination of artistic energy and mountain beauty creates an inspiring atmosphere that sparks creativity.
13. Nellysford

Nellysford has quietly become one of Virginia’s premier destinations for wine lovers and outdoor enthusiasts seeking less crowded alternatives to more famous locations. Rolling orchards and vineyards blanket the hillsides, producing award-winning wines, ciders, and craft beverages.
The village itself maintains a low-key vibe despite its growing popularity among weekend visitors. Local breweries and tasting rooms offer relaxed atmospheres where conversations flow as freely as the beverages being sampled.
Wintergreen Resort towers above the valley, providing skiing and mountain activities when snow covers the peaks. Whether you’re sipping wine on a sunny patio or hiking mountain trails, Nellysford delivers memorable experiences without pretension or crowds.
14. Paint Bank

When you want to truly escape civilization, Paint Bank answers that call perfectly. This remote village sits surrounded by Jefferson National Forest, offering access to hundreds of miles of pristine wilderness trails and backcountry adventures.
The general store serves as the community’s social hub, where locals and visitors swap stories about bear sightings and fishing success. Don’t expect fancy accommodations or gourmet restaurants here Paint Bank specializes in authentic mountain experiences rather than luxury amenities.
Motorcyclists particularly love the winding mountain roads leading to Paint Bank, which offer some of Virginia’s most thrilling curves and spectacular views. For anyone seeking genuine solitude and unspoiled natural beauty, this hidden village delivers exactly what busy souls need.
